conversation more relaxed, and the meals hearty and delicious. This handsome,
Minnesota bed and breakfast estate, built in 1895, for the Sidney B. Barteau family, has been lovingly
restored to its original splendor both inside and out.
Located on over four acres, our secluded grounds include walking paths, a
pergola and gazebo, a fountain and fish pond, and gardens. Access to the
